Harry Clarke, one of the most acclaimed illustrators of the early 20th century, was known for his intricate gothic detail, bold contrasts, and hauntingly surreal imagery. In “Marchesa Aphrodite”, Clarke captures the elegance and sinister beauty of Poe’s world, creating a stunning piece of art perfect for collectors, literature enthusiasts, and lovers of gothic design.
